‘Frozen 2’ becomes the sixth Disney film to top $1 billion in 2019

Walt Disney Studios(NEW YORK) — Frozen 2 has grabbed an estimated $1.032 billion at the worldwide box office as of Sunday, becoming the sixth Disney film of 2019 to cross the $1 billion plateau. The film, which joins Avengers: Endgame, Aladdin, Toy Story 4, The Lion King and Captain Marvel in the $1 billion club, is also the third Disney Animation movie to …

‘Jumanji: The Next Level’ scores box office-topping $60.1 million debut

Frank Masi(NEW YORK) — Jumanji: The Next Level leveled up to the 13th largest December opening ever, delivering an estimated $60.1 million.  The sequel to 2017’s Jumanji: Welcome to the Jungle, nearly doubled its predecessor’s $36 million opening weekend, and marked the highest debut for a December comedy, as well as the best launch for live-action movie …

Danny Aiello, Oscar-nominated for ‘Do the Right Thing’, dead at 86

Photo by Anthony Barboza/Getty Images(NEW YORK) — Danny Aiello, a New York City-born character actor and veteran of stage and screen, has died, ABC Audio has confirmed. He was 86. “It is with profound sorrow to report that Danny Aiello, beloved husband, father, grandfather, actor and musician passed away last night after a brief illness,” …
